Troops of Sector 2, in collaboration with the Air Component of the Joint Task Force Operation Fansan Yamma, have successfully rescued 101 kidnapped victims in coordinated operations across Kankara, Katsina State, and Shinkafi, Zamfara State. The operations, conducted on March 17 and 18, 2025, also led to the neutralisation of 10 terrorists in a fierce encounter in Faru District, Maradun LGA.
The rescue mission began in Katsina State, where troops launched a deliberate assault on a terrorist stronghold at Pauwa High Ground in Kankara LGA. The surprise attack resulted in the elimination of three terrorists and the rescue of 84 kidnapped individuals, who have since been handed over to local authorities.
In Zamfara State, acting on intelligence, troops advanced on a terrorist camp in Bagabuzu, Faru District, Maradun LGA, where seven terrorists were neutralised. A motorcycle and other items were recovered from the scene. Additionally, 17 hostages abducted by a notorious terrorist kingpin were freed from captivity in Tsibiri and Doka villages, Shinkafi LGA. The rescued victims are currently receiving medical care.
